You may want to check out the new Golden Princess. Travel when school's in session and there wont be many children onboard.
They have a chapel where u can renew your vows.. and offer web weddings, so folks at home can watch your ceremony on the net.
If the link above does not work, go to <www.princess.com> and select "Live Web Cams". Then in the select a ship, scroll down and find Golden Princess wedding cam.
